EMCOR Services CES has an immediate need for a HVAC Journeyman Mechanic in Washington, DC. The HVAC Mechanic trouble shoots, repairs, installs, and performs preventative maintenance on all the HVAC systems within the Central Utilities Plant (CUP), and other buildings related to the contract by performing the following duties. This is a journeyman position and requires mechanical, electrical, and plumbing aptitudes.
This is a part time position. The hours are 9:00 AM to 9:00PM Saturday and Sunday and Holidays. This position is covered by the CBA for Local 99.
- Monitors safe and efficient operations of HVAC/refrigeration systems in accordance with departmental requirements; corrects deficiencies according to PM/CM and manufacturers specifications.
- Conducts preventive and corrective maintenance on all HVAC and refrigeration systems, as well as fan coil or dx units, and other equipment as assigned.
- Installs and services new HVAC/refrigeration equipment. Perform all aspects of repairs to Air Handling Units (AHU) to include filter replacement, bearing replacement, motor replacement, belt replacement and proper alignment in accordance to OEM procedures.
- Coordinates inspections, repairs and installation in consultation with staff in affected areas to minimize disruption of operations.
- Complete Work Order and Preventative Maintenance (PM) paperwork in a timely and professional manner. Participates in the computerized maintenance management system for work and equipment documentation
- Participate in the building management system. Monitor design parameters for status and efficiency. Assist in programming recommendations for the system.
- Track refrigerant loss, procurement, and storage per government standards.
- Install, maintain and repair all field devices for the Temperature Tracking System.
- Participate in the testing of HVAC shutdown by duct smoke detectors.
- Performs he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) maintenance on air conditioning units, fans, air handlers, water heaters, converters, duct work and system controls.
- Request assistance from plumbers, painters, electricians, carpenters, and Building Engineers when necessary.
- Coordinates inspections, repairs, and installation with staff and tenants in affected areas to minimize disruption of CNRIC operations.
- Ensures compliance with department safety and quality standards to optimize effective utilization of resources and productivity.
- Follow and implement standard Lock Out Tag Out procedures.
- Complete Corrective Maintenance and Preventive Maintenance (PM) work orders in a timely and professional manner.
- Attends weekly Tool Box safety meetings
